## This update for less fixes the following issues: * CVE-2024-32487: Fix a bug where mishandling of \n character in paths when LESSOPEN is set leads to OS command execution. (bsc#1222849) ## Patch Instructions: To install this SUSE update use the SUSE recommended installation methods like YaST online_update or "zypper patch". Alternatively you can run the command listed for your product: * SUSE Linux Micro 6.0 zypper in -t patch SUSE-SLE-Micro-6.0-7=1 ## Package List: * SUSE Linux Micro 6.0 (aarch64 s390x x86_64) * less-debugsource-633-3.1 * less-633-3.1 * less-debuginfo-633-3.1
